Theory of Operation 

Block diagram of the Modem/Converter is shown below (fig. 1)

E3 Line Receiver to fiber optic Transmitter

:  

The receiver Line Interface Unit (LIU) receives the E3 signal and performs clock recovery and 
data detection. The data goes through B3ZS Decoding Block to extract NRZ data. It then goes to 
an encoding block and is ready to be transmitted by the Fiber Optic Transmitter Interface. 

Fiber optic Receiver to E3 Transmitter

The fiber optic Receiver Interface directs the received signal to a decoder in order to extract the 
NRZ data. The NRZ data is going through B3ZS encoder and then to the E3 Transmitter.  

Loop Back

:   

This feature isolates the optic side from the E3 side, and enables each side to loop back on its own 
media line as shown below: 
 

Switch LPBK/NORM is set to ON 

 
  
 
 
 
 
 

When switch LPBK/NORMAL is turned ON, the card is configured as follows:

 

Optic input to the receiver is looped back into optic transmitter, thus enabling remote site to 
perform loop back on fiber optics. Note that this loop back includes the encoder and decoder 
blocks of the fiber optic.  E3 receiver input is looped back into E3 transmitter, thus enabling full 
loop back on E3 line side. The route of the loop back includes the logic of decoder and encoder 
blocks of the E3.
